Açık Kaynak Katkıcıları için Ekran Kaydı

Açık kaynak katkıcılarının PR'ları belgelemek, yeni katkıcıları karşılamak ve hataları raporlamak için ekran kaydını nasıl kullanabileceği.

Açık Kaynak Katkıcıları için Ekran Kaydı

Açık kaynak, iletişim sayesinde gelişir. Bir hata düzeltiyor, pull request inceliyor ya da yeni bir katkıcıyı karşılıyor olun; açık ve erişilebilir iletişim, büyüyen bir proje ile durağanlaşan bir proje arasındaki farkı belirler. Ekran kaydı, karmaşık fikirleri herkesin anlayabileceği görsel ve paylaşılabilir içeriklere dönüştürerek açık kaynak katkıcılarının en güçlü araçlarından biri haline gelmiştir.

Pull Request’leri Belgelemek

Kod değişikliklerinin yalnızca metinle açıklanması yetersiz kalabilir. Bir pull request açarken, öncesi ve sonrasını gösteren kısa bir ekran kaydı, inceleyicilere çalışmanızı anında görsel olarak kavrama imkânı sunar.

“Mobilde açılır menü hizalama sorunu düzeltildi” yazmak yerine, bozuk düzeni ve ardından düzeltmenizin işe yarayışını gösteren 30 saniyelik bir klip kaydedebilirsiniz. İnceleyiciler, dalınızı yerel olarak kontrol etmelerine gerek kalmadan tam olarak neyin değiştiğini görebilir. Bu, incelemeleri önemli ölçüde hızlandırır ve PR yorumlarındaki gereksiz gidip gelmeleri azaltır.

PR kayıtları için ipuçları:

  • Klipleri 2 dakikanın altında tutun — tüm uygulamaya değil, değişikliğe odaklanın
  • Hem “önceki” hem de “sonraki” durumu kaydedin
  • Bağlam eklemek için anlattıklarınızı sesli yorumlayın
  • PR açıklamasına yükleyin ya da bir yorumdan bağlantı olarak paylaşın

Katkı Kılavuzları ve Katılım Videoları Oluşturmak

Yeni bir geliştirme ortamı kurmak, ilk kez katkıda bulunanlar için genellikle en büyük engeldir. Yazılı bir CONTRIBUTING.md şarttır; ancak yanına bir rehber video eklemek, belgelenmemiş kurulum sorunlarıyla karşılaşma engelini ortadan kaldırır.

Depoyu klonlamaktan bağımlılıkları yüklemeye, ortam değişkenlerini yapılandırmaktan test paketini çalıştırmaya kadar tüm kurulum sürecini kendinizi kaydederek belgeleyin. Yaygın bir engelle karşılaştığınızda, çözümünü sesli olarak açıklayın. Bu tür bir video, geliştiricilerin sorunlara ve katılım belgelerine bağlantı verebileceği paha biçilmez bir kaynak haline gelir.

Katılım videoları için ideal içerik:

  • Sıfırdan geliştirme ortamı kurulumu
  • Proje yapısına genel bakış
  • Testler ve linter’lar yerel olarak nasıl çalıştırılır
  • Adım adım ilk pull request gönderimi

Hata Raporları için Hata Yeniden Üretimleri Kaydetmek

“Benim makinemde çalışmıyor” ifadesi, açık kaynak sorun takipçilerinde en yaygın — ve en sinir bozucu — cümlelerden biridir. Bir hatanın nasıl yeniden üretildiğini açıkça gösteren bir ekran kaydı tüm belirsizlikleri ortadan kaldırır.

Bir sorun bildirirken, problemi yeniden oluşturma adımlarını gösteren bir kayıt ekleyin. Sesli yorumunuzda işletim sistemini, tarayıcıyı ve uygulama sürümünü belirtin. Geliştiriciler, köşe durumlarını tahmin etmek ya da açıklayıcı sorular sormak zorunda kalmadan durumu anında görebilir. Net video yeniden üretimleri olan sorunlar genellikle daha hızlı çözülür.

Hata yeniden üretim kayıtlarına dahil edilecekler:

  • Hatayı tetikleyen kesin adımlar
  • Beklenen davranış ile gerçek davranış karşılaştırması
  • Sesli olarak belirtilen veya ekranda gösterilen sistem bilgisi
  • Terminal veya konsolda görünen ilgili günlükler

Proje Özelliklerini ve Demoları Sergilemek

Harika bir şey inşa ettiyseniz gösterin. Ekran yakalama ile kaydedilen özellik demoları, README dosyalarındaki statik ekran görüntülerinden veya metin açıklamalarından çok daha ikna edicidir.

Projenizin ana sayfasında veya README’sinde iyi üretilmiş bir demo videosu, benimsemeyi önemli ölçüde artırabilir. Projenizin gerçek zamanlı olarak gerçek bir sorunu çözdüğünü gösterin. Potansiyel kullanıcılar ve katkıcılar, hareket halinde gördüklerinde değer önerisini anında kavrar.

Şunları oluşturmayı düşünün:

  • Kısa “bu proje ne?” genel bakış videosu
  • Büyük kilometre taşları için özellik vurguları
  • Projenizi alternatiflerle karşılaştıran videolar
  • Deneyimli kullanıcılar için hızlı ipucu videoları

Sürümler için Video Değişiklik Günlüğü Oluşturmak

Sürüm notları önemlidir; ancak genellikle kuru ve anlamlandırması güçtür. Video değişiklik günlüğü, sürümünüzü canlandırarak katkıcılara ve kullanıcılara her sürümde tam olarak neyin yeni olduğunu gösterir.

Büyük sürümler için yeni özellikleri, kullanıcı arayüzü değişikliklerini ve geçiş adımları gerektiren yıkıcı değişiklikleri anlatan bir izleme kaydı yapın. Videoyu GitHub sürümünüze sabitleyin ya da projenizin değişiklik günlüğü sayfasına gömin. Videoyu izleyen kullanıcılar, değişiklikleri çok daha iyi anlama ve doğru biçimde benimseme eğilimindedir.

Harika bir video değişiklik günlüğü yapısı:

  1. Sürüm temasının kısa özeti
  2. Yeni özellikler eylem halinde gösterildi
  3. Görsel kanıtlarla hata düzeltmeleri ve iyileştirmeler
  4. Kullanımdan kaldırılan özellikler veya yıkıcı değişiklikler net biçimde açıklandı
  5. Sırada ne var (isteğe bağlı ön izleme)

Kod İnceleme Walkthroughları Kaydetmek

Asenkron kod incelemesi açık kaynakta standarttır; ancak yazılı yorumlar zaman zaman kısa ya da belirsiz gelebilir. İncelemenizin video walkthroughunu kaydetmek, metnin aktaramadığı tonu, nüansı ve bağlamı ekler.

İncelediğiniz kodun üzerinden geçerken düşünce sürecinizi açıklayın. Takdir ettiğiniz örüntüleri, geliştirilmesi gereken alanları ve yeniden düzenleme ya da optimizasyon için somut önerileri belirtin. Video incelemesi alan katkıcılar, çoğu zaman bunu satır içi yorumlar listesinden çok daha faydalı ve cesaretlendirici bulur.

Bu yaklaşım özellikle şu durumlarda değerlidir:

  • Çok sayıda bağımlı parçası olan büyük ve karmaşık pull request’ler
  • Daha fazla rehberlik gerektiren ilk kez katkıda bulunanlar
  • Görsel diyagramlar veya adım adım açıklamalardan yararlanan mimari geri bildirim
  • Sonuç kadar akıl yürütmenin de önemli olduğu güvenlik veya performans incelemeleri

Başlarken

Etkili açık kaynak içeriği kaydetmek için profesyonel stüdyo kurulumuna ihtiyaç yoktur. Recorded gibi kaliteli bir ekran kaydedici, makul bir mikrofon ve sessiz bir ortam yeterlidir. İki dakikalık bir hata yeniden üretimi ya da hızlı bir özellik demosu gibi kısa ve odaklı kayıtlarla başlayın, ardından kademeli olarak geliştirin.

En iyi iletişim kuran açık kaynak projeleri en iyi katkıcıları çeker. Ekran kaydı, projenizi daha davetkar, daha şeffaf ve nihayetinde daha başarılı kılmanın en basit yollarından biridir.